Maymay Entrata learns value of forgiveness in “Wansapanataym”

With an open third eye, Espie (Maymay Entrata) will finally put her ability of talking to dead people to good use as she helps give justice to the death of her old love Vincent (Edward Barber) in “Wansapanataym Presents: Ikaw ang GHOSTo Ko” this Sunday (July 29).

Aside from hiding away from a syndicate, Espie will continue to face more challenges as she crosses paths with Vincent, the man who broke her heart in the past. Now roaming the earth as a ghost, Vincent will ask for Espie’s help to be able to reconnect with his mom.

Though frightened and confused at first, Espie will let go of her grudges, eventually grant the ghost’s request, and take it as an opportunity to make up for all times she had tricked other people.

Will Espie succeed in her mission?

Meanwhile, the series’ first episode enjoyed high viewership as it rated a national TV rating of 26%, while rival program “Daig Kayo ng Lola Ko” only got 17.4%, according to data from Kantar Media.

Having aired for almost two decades, “Wansapanataym” is the sole Filipino program to be nominated in the prestigious International Emmy Kids Awards held recently under the best TV movie/mini-series. It battled against shows from Netherlands, United Kingdom, and Australia.
